Arista Networks (NYSE:ANETGet Free Report) last posted its quarterly earnings data on Tuesday, August 4th. The technology company reported $1.02 earnings per share for the quarter, topping the consensus estimate of $0.89 by $0.13. The company had revenue of $3.04 billion for the quarter, compared to analysts’ expectations of $2.83 billion. Arista Networks had a net margin of 38.37% and a return on equity of 30.65%. Arista Networks’s revenue for the quarter was up 37.7% compared to the same quarter last year. During the same period in the prior year, the business earned $0.73 earnings per share. Arista Networks has set its Q3 2026 guidance at 1.060-1.080 EPS. On average, equities research analysts expect that Arista Networks will post 3.7 EPS for the current fiscal year.

Here are the key news stories impacting Arista Networks this week:

  • Positive Sentiment: Record Q2 results strengthened the AI infrastructure narrative. Arista reported $3.04 billion in second-quarter revenue, its first quarter above $3 billion, representing 37.7% year-over-year growth and exceeding consensus by approximately $210 million. Non-GAAP EPS of $1.02 also surpassed estimates by $0.13. Strong hyperscaler and AI data-center spending helped drive the results. Arista’s Record Quarter Reignites the AI Networking Debate
  • Positive Sentiment: Revenue guidance and component availability are supporting the outlook. Arista continues to raise its revenue expectations as it secures key components. The company appears to be constrained more by parts than customer orders, suggesting demand remains strong if supply agreements hold. Arista Networks Stock Is Waiting on Parts, Not Orders
  • Positive Sentiment: Analyst sentiment and momentum indicators remain favorable. The average analyst recommendation is “Buy,” while several firms recently increased price targets following the earnings beat. Rising earnings estimates and a roughly 4.6% one-week gain are attracting momentum investors. Short interest also fell 35.6% during July to about 1.0% of shares outstanding, reducing potential selling pressure. Arista Witnesses an Uptrend in Estimate Revision
  • Neutral Sentiment: Valuation is the central market debate. Arista’s exposure to multiyear AI capital spending, Ethernet expansion and large cloud customers supports its growth prospects. However, elevated earnings multiples mean the stock may require continued earnings beats and strong AI spending to sustain further gains. Arista Networks: Hefty Growth Premium Baked In
  • Negative Sentiment: Major shareholder Andreas Bechtolsheim sold 111,848 shares worth about $21.6 million. The sale cut his direct ownership by roughly half, although it occurred under a pre-arranged Rule 10b5-1 plan and therefore may not signal weakening confidence in Arista’s business. About Arista Networks

(Get Free Report)

Arista Networks, Inc is a technology company that designs and sells cloud networking solutions for large-scale data centers and enterprise environments. The company is best known for its high-performance switching and routing platforms, which are used to build scalable, low-latency networks for cloud service providers, internet companies, financial services, telecommunications, and enterprise IT. Arista’s offerings emphasize programmability, automation and telemetry to support modern, software-driven network architectures.

Central to Arista’s product portfolio is its Extensible Operating System (EOS), a modular network operating system that provides consistent programmability, stateful control and advanced visibility across the company’s hardware platforms.
